Diana Byers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Diana Byers (Jerome, Michigan), born in Jackson, Michigan, who passed away on October 9, 2018 at the age of 68. Family and friends are welcome to send flowers or le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

She is survived by: her parents, Paul Fegley and Dorothy Fegley (Leeth); her daughters, Paula Reid, Jamie Byers, Kimberly Byers, Sherrel Spieth (Adam), Jennifer Smith (Randy) and Nicole Taylor (Scott); her grandchildren, Trevor Reid (Kayla), Alyssa Voigt, Kaleb Reid, Dominick Kimble, Peyton Kimble, Ashlyn Luke, Austin Luke, Brooklyn Spieth and Caitlyn Spieth; her husband Hans Byers; her cousin Martha; her brother William Fegley; and her son-in-law Tom Reid.
